#6e7354 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6e7354 is composed of 43.1% red, 45.1%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 27%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 69.7 degrees, a saturation of 15.6% and a lightness of 39%. #6e7354 color hex could be obtained by blending #dce6a8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#6e7354 color description : Mostly desaturated dark yellow.
#6e7354 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6e7354 has RGB values of R:110, G:115,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0, Y:0.27,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7238484.
